Final chapters focus on mitochondria's involvement in immune responses and allegro-inflammation, presenting the intricate connections between mitochondrial function and the immune system. The book also explores the use of biotechnology in developing new treatments and targeted therapies against mitochondrial dysfunction. This resource sets the foundation for new classifications, prevention methods, therapies, and treatments of mitochondria-related diseases, making it invaluable for scientists and researchers dedicated to this field.

Seyyed Shamsadin Athari Assistant Professor of Immunology and Allergy, Department of Immunology, School of Medicine, Zanjan University of Medical Sciences, Zanjan, Iran.Seyyed Shamsadin Athari, MPH, PhD of Immunology, Fellowship of Asthma, currently serves as Assistant Professor of Immunology and Allergy in the Department of Immunology, School of Medicine at Zanjan University of Medical Sciences. Professor Athari has published over 110 manuscripts and been involved in 30 books internationally in Immunology, Allergy, and Asthma. He has served on the editorial board of over 70 international journals, has 13 patented inventions in medical sciences, and has recorded 12 gene sequences in gene bank. Dr. Athari has been invited as top speaker in more than 40 international congresses and symposiums and has received multiple scientific awards as a young top researcher and young scientist. He has trained hundreds of undergraduate, doctoral, and fellowship students during the course of his career and is recognized as a leading researcher in the Allergic Asthma field, producing software and new treatments to assist asthmatic patients.
